Always wash your hands thoroughly after handling use cat litter, as cat feces may contain Toxosplasma gondii - a parasite that can cause toxoplasmosis. Pregnant or nursing women, as well as children and anyone with a weakened immune system, should avoid handling used cat litter. Always handle litter in a ventilated area to avoid inhalation. Keep contents and packaging out of reach of children and pets. Seek medical help in case of accidental ingestion.

For best results, do not mix with non clumping cat litter. For first time use, start with an empty, clean cat litter box.
- Fill the litterbox with 3 - 4 inches of Fresh Step Cat Litter.
- Remove clumps and solids daily and dispose in trash. Do not flush; the rest of the litter stays fresh.
- Add more Fresh Step Cat Litter to refresh your litter box each time you scoop.
- Maintain level of litter at 3 - 4 inches.
